About NOK Nokia Corporation Sponsored

Nokia is a networking equipment vendor focused primarily on supporting wireless networks and, to a growing extent, Internet Protocol and optical systems. The firm operates three segments. The mobile infrastructure segment sells equipment and software used to operate the core of carrier and enterprise wireless networks. Network infrastructure comprises IP, optical, and fixed-network equipment, including switching and routing equipment, optical components, and devices used in fiber-to-the-premises networks. The portfolio business comprises businesses considered noncore to Nokia in the future, including fixed wireless access customer premises equipment, enterprise campus edge, and microwave radio.

About STLD Steel Dynamics Inc.

Steel Dynamics Inc operates as a domestic steel producer and metal recycler in the United States. The company's product portfolio comprises hot rolled sheet, hot rolled plate, painted sheet products, cold rolled sheet, and others. Its reportable segments are steel operations, metals recycling operations, steel fabrication operations, and aluminum operations. Maximum revenue is generated from its steel operations segment, which consists of manufacturing various steel products and numerous coating operations. Its primary sources of revenue are currently from the manufacture and sale of steel products, the processing and sale of recycled ferrous and nonferrous metals, and the fabrication and sale of steel joists and deck products.
